Abstract (EN)

In this thesis, mixture regression concept which is recently defined by combining with advantages of regression analysis and mixture distribution methods, has been included. With datas taken from homogeneous structured population, generally biased estimations are obtained. In these conditions, the applications of mixture regression models, also known as latent class regression analysis, have been advocated. After the examinations of performed illustrations associated with mixture regression models and analysis, the strengths and limitations of this method are discussed in the studies. Using AMOS sowftware program, mixture regression model, analysis, distributions and hypothesis testing have been mentioned on an artificial dataset. Finally, AMOS have been discussed about addition on mixture regression analysis and obtained results compared with alternative programs.Keywords: Mixture Distribution, Linear Mixture Regression Models, Latent ClassRegression, Mixture Regression Analysis, Bayesian Estimation.
